Ticket: LINT-883 — Baseline vault locked

Reviewer: the vault holding the signed static-analysis baseline file for Graywick locked after a failed rotation, so the suppression baseline cannot be updated and CI flags pre-existing findings. Please verify the unseal steps in this ticket before approving. The recovery passphrase required for the unseal is below.

vault phrase of yaguf-hahaf = druath-holix

The Culvert sweeper runs hourly and deletes resources whose owning project no longer exists — volumes, stale snapshots, and detached load balancers in the Marrowfield region. It operates in dry-run mode by default; destructive mode requires an explicit flag and a second approver. If the sweeper stalls, check the lease lock before restarting, since two concurrent sweeps can race on deletion. Future maintainers should confirm retention windows before changing anything. The active configuration values are as follows.

deployment values, kawip-kafog:
belath:
  pin: 3709
  tenant: ulaox
  seal: seal_25075386
  metrics_host: metrics.belath.halixhq.test
  standby_team: gormir
  escalation: wenys-fenwyn
  nonce: 26e5f7

# Ledgerline Environments

Reviewers: the payroll export moved from fixed-width to delimited format in build 311. Staging and prod now run the new exporter; the sandbox still emits legacy files for the Harwick integration tests. Diffs touching the export writer must pass both format suites. Each environment's exporter settings are pinned as follows.

deployment values, hawip-hawep:
[kasdor]
host = kasdor.torvastack.corp
user = kasdor_svc
database = kasdor_prod

Subject: DR drill results — Harrowfield telemetry gateway. Team, Thursday's disaster-recovery drill for the Ploughline farm-equipment telemetry gateway went cleanly: we failed over from the Dunmere site to the Coldbrook standby in eleven minutes, and tractor telemetry resumed with no data loss. For future maintainers: the failover script requires unsealing the Ploughline credentials vault at the standby site. For the next drill, unseal it using the recovery passphrase noted below.

recovery phrase for bawef-kagag: druath-aldix-brieth-weniel-sorox